The event is held at the end of September each year,
generally the last weekend of September: the first weekend of the
school holidays.
The
format is simple: a number of retail outlets that specialise in
olives will open their doors and invite visitors to sample their
produce. In addition, a number of small growers that do not
generally open to the public will join the regular retail
outlets to offer their produce for sale and tastings.
The
winning entries from the Hunter Olive Show will be available for
tasting. Also members of the Hunter Olive Association will be on hand
to answer questions on olive growing, pickling, oil making, judging
....
Producers
with an on-site factory or mill will invite visitors to inspect
the facilities and see how it is all done. There is also the
chance to buy directly from the factory in bulk!
Cooking
demonstrations, music and dancing should entertain and distract.
Wine
tasting and lunch will be available at several outlets.
